Czech President Accuses Foreign Minister of Blackmail

Story summary
  • Czech President Petr Pavel accused Foreign Minister Petr Macinka of blackmail over blocking environment minister-designate Filip Turek.
  • Macinka told Pavel's adviser he would "burn bridges" if Turek was not appointed.
  • Pavel cited Turek's controversial past, including Nazi-sympathies, as a reason for his refusal.
  • Prime Minister Andrej Babiš called the language "unfortunate" but said it was not blackmail.
  • The dispute underscores tensions between Pavel and Babiš's Euroskeptic government.
